数据库系统概论-外模式/模式映象解析
需积分: 9 173 浏览量
更新于2024-08-15
收藏 1.72MB PPT 举报
"数据库系统概论-外模式/模式映象"
在数据库系统中,外模式/模式映象是一个核心概念,它涉及到数据的逻辑结构在不同层次上的表示和转换。这个概念是萨师煊和王珊在其《数据库系统概论》第四版中详细阐述的,该书是学习数据库系统的经典教材。
1. **模式与外模式**:
- **模式(Schema)**:模式是数据库中所有数据的整体逻辑结构,它描述了数据的组织方式、数据类型以及数据间的约束。模式是数据库管理员对数据库进行规划和设计时的视角,关注的是数据库的全局视图。
- **外模式(External Schema)**:外模式又称为用户视图,它代表了用户或应用程序看到的数据的局部逻辑结构。外模式可能只包含了数据库中的部分数据,或者是从多个表中组合出的特定视图,以满足特定用户或应用的需求。
2. **外模式/模式映象**:
- 外模式/模式映象是数据库系统用来关联外模式和模式的规则集,它定义了外模式中的数据如何映射到实际存储的模式中的数据。这意味着用户可以通过外模式接口进行操作,而数据库系统会自动处理这些操作如何映射到实际的数据存储。
- 这个映象定义通常包含在外模式的描述中,允许数据库系统根据用户的请求,透明地进行数据转换和查询处理,从而隐藏了数据的实际存储细节。
3. **教材与学习方式**:
- 萨师煊和王珊的《数据库系统概论》是学习这一主题的重要参考,该书详细讲解了数据库的基础知识、设计与应用开发,以及系统层面的技术。
- 学习数据库系统不仅限于阅读教材,还包括预习、复习,以及通过上机实践来理解和掌握概念。
- 教学过程中,学生可能会面临书面作业、上机练习和综合练习,这些都会影响到平时成绩,而期中和期末考试则用于评估学生的总体理解。
4. **课程内容**:
- 基础篇涵盖了数据库的基本概念、关系模型、SQL语言、安全性以及完整性。
- 设计与应用开发篇深入到关系数据理论和数据库设计,包括E-R模型和关系设计。
- 系统篇则涉及查询处理、查询优化、数据库恢复技术和并发控制,这些都是数据库系统实现高效和可靠运行的关键。
5. **高级教程**:
- 第十二章至第十七章被认为是高级教程,其中可能包括数据库管理系统(DBMS)的内部工作原理等更深入的主题。
通过对外模式/模式映象的理解,开发者和数据库管理员能够更好地设计和管理数据库,确保数据的一致性、完整性和安全性,同时提供用户友好的接口。在实际应用中,这有助于提高数据访问的效率,降低复杂性,并确保数据的正确表示和使用。
2021-10-11 上传
2022-07-14 上传
2023-05-18 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
韩大人的指尖记录
- 粉丝: 29
- 资源: 2万+
最新资源
- ES管理利器:ES Head工具详解
- Layui前端UI框架压缩包:轻量级的Web界面构建利器
- WPF 字体布局问题解决方法与应用案例
- 响应式网页布局教程:CSS实现全平台适配
- Windows平台Elasticsearch 8.10.2版发布
- ICEY开源小程序:定时显示极限值提醒
- MATLAB条形图绘制指南:从入门到进阶技巧全解析
- WPF实现任务管理器进程分组逻辑教程解析
- C#编程实现显卡硬件信息的获取方法
- 前端世界核心-HTML+CSS+JS团队服务网页模板开发
- 精选SQL面试题大汇总
- Nacos Server 1.2.1在Linux系统的安装包介绍
- 易语言MySQL支持库3.0#0版全新升级与使用指南
- 快乐足球响应式网页模板:前端开发全技能秘籍
- OpenEuler4.19内核发布:国产操作系统的里程碑
- Boyue Zheng的LeetCode Python解答集